a small car of mass 420 kg is pushing a large truck of mass 940 kg due east on a level road. the car exerts a horizontal force of 1600 n on the truck.What is the magnitude of the force that the truck exerts on the car?

Respuesta :

The magnitude of the force that the truck exerts on the car is same as the horizontal force exerted by the car on the truck that is 1600 N.

Reason :

This question is a simple application of Newton's third law, which states that if an object A exerts a force on an object B, then B must exert a force on A that is equal in magnitude but opposite in direction.
